Detailed analysis of the BMW 218i Gran Tourer · 136 CV (2021-2022)

General description

The BMW 218i Gran Tourer is Munich's answer for those whose heart wants a BMW but whose head demands the space of a minivan. It's a mold-breaking vehicle, proving that family versatility and driving pleasure don't have to be opposing worlds. It represents the bold promise of bringing the brand's sporty DNA to the most practical segment of the market.

Driving experience

Behind the wheel, the 218i Gran Tourer is surprising. Its 136-horsepower three-cylinder engine, far from feeling underpowered, pushes with unexpected energy thanks to the turbo and torque available from very low revs. The six-speed manual gearbox connects you to the drive in a way few minivans can. It's not a sports car, but its balanced chassis and precise steering remind you in every corner that you are, indeed, driving a BMW. It's agile in the city and poised on the highway, a duality that captivates.

Technology and features

Under its family-friendly skin, the 218i Gran Tourer hides technology designed for efficiency and comfort. The direct-injection engine with a Start/Stop system optimizes every drop of fuel, while the electric power steering makes maneuvering easier. As expected, BMW's intuitive iDrive interface centralizes vehicle control simply and safely, keeping the driver connected to the world without taking their eyes off the road.

Competition

In a market shifting towards SUVs, the 218i Gran Tourer faces very defined rivals. Its most direct competitor is the Mercedes-Benz B-Class, with which it shares a premium focus. Models like the Volkswagen Touran also compete in practicality, though without the same level of prestige. It could even steal customers from compact SUVs like the Audi Q3 or BMW's own X1, for those who prioritize interior space and versatility over an off-road aesthetic.
